Beto O'Rourke announced today he's entering the 2020 presidential race.
"This is a defining moment of truth for this country and for every single one of us," said O'Rourke, a Democratic former congressman from Texas. "The challenges that we face right now, the interconnected crises in our economy, our democracy and our climate have never been greater."
O'Rourke joins an increasingly crowded field of more than a dozen democrats vying for the president's seat.
